Akio Sugamoto is a scholar working on Nuclear and High Energy Physics, Astronomy and Astrophysics and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. According to data from OpenAlex, Akio Sugamoto has authored 59 papers receiving a total of 773 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 43 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ics, 28 papers in Astronomy and Astrophysics and 14 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ics. Recurrent topics in Akio Sugamoto's work include Black Holes and Theoretical Physics (28 papers), Cosmology and Gravitation Theories (19 papers) and Particle physics theoretical and experimental studies (18 papers). Akio Sugamoto is often cited by papers focused on Black Holes and Theoretical Physics (28 papers), Cosmology and Gravitation Theories (19 papers) and Particle physics theoretical and experimental studies (18 papers). Akio Sugamoto coll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and Russia. Akio Sugamoto's co-authors include M. Kobayashi, Koichi Seo, Mohammad Ahmady, E. Kou, Ichiro Oda, Ya-Dong Yang, Hisao Suzuki, T. Muta, Mao-Zhi Yang and Ikuo Senda and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Nuclear Physics B and Physics Letters B.
